Our verdict is Likely benign. The variant received -1 ACMG points: 0P and 1B. BS2_Supporting
The NM_198578.4(LRRK2):c.3287C>G(p.Ser1096Cys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000291 in 1,613,754 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★). Synonymous variant affecting the same amino acid position (i.e. S1096S) has been classified as Likely benign.

Autosomal dominant Parkinson disease 8 Uncertain:1Other:1
This sequence change replaces serine, which is neutral and polar, with cysteine, which is neutral and slightly polar, at codon 1096 of the LRRK2 protein (p.Ser1096Cys). This variant is present in population databases (rs76535406, gnomAD 0.005%). This missense change has been observed in individual(s) with Parkinson disease (PMID: 16251215, 18213618, 33640967). ClinVar contains an entry for this variant (Variation ID: 39162).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) has been performed at Invitae for this missense variant, however the output from this modeling did not meet the statistical confidence thresholds required to predict the impact of this variant on LRRK2 protein function. Experimental studies have shown that this missense change does not substantially affect LRRK2 function (PMID: 20642453, 35950872). In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
